I waited two weeks for VIP to do a 3-hour repair. This was my first visit to VIP and I am sad to say I would never use them again. I had my truck towed to VIP because it would not start and they said they could get to it fast. I waited 4 days for them to diagnose the problem with my truck. Bad fuel injectors. They quoted me $1,725 for the repair plus $275 for diagnosis. When I inquired about why it was so much they claimed the fuel injectors alone cost $300 each. I called another garage and they quoted me $1,300 for the same work. I looked online, and four fuel injectors cost $100. When I told this to Jim, the VIP branch manager, he said that VIP only orders the best parts so theirs were more expensive, but he could get the price down, which was nice, I thought. I agreed to go forward with the repair. When I called to check on the truck a few days later, they claimed the parts they ordered from the dealership came in cracked and they had to reorder them. I waited, and waited. On day eight, I asked them for a loaner car or a rental car, as I really needed a vehicle. They said no, that the cracked parts were not their fault and therefore they could offer me nothing. On day eleven I called Jim and he said they were still waiting for parts, which I found strange since they are a 7-day a week garage AND an auto parts store. I also live in a city where the dealership is 15 minutes from VIP. I asked to speak to someone above Jim, and he said he would have the district manager call me. That never happened. Jim called back and offered me a rental car. Again, I asked to speak to the district manager, but Jim said he was "unavailable" but that he had just talked to him to get permission for the rental car. Seriously!? I told Jim I just wanted my truck back, and that by offering me the car he was signaling that the truck would not be ready any time soon. I told him I didn't need a rental car, I needed my truck. Later that day he called back to say he was unable to find any rental companies that had trucks but assured me that my truck would be done by the next day. The next day came and went and the truck was not fixed. On day 11 there were more excuses and promises it would be done by the end of the day. On day 12, I again asked for a rental truck but this time I had called ahead to the car rental place to confirm they had one and told Jim this. Jim agreed to pay for the rental. I had the rental truck for two days. Finally, two weeks after I brought my truck there, they called to say it was ready. When I arrived to pick up the truck, Jim was apologetic and offered to bring the price down to $1151, which I appreciated. I was all too happy to drive away at that point, but then my truck would not start. They had to come out and jump it in the parking lot. The knocking on the engine was horrendous. They had not even let the truck run after they did the repair to clear out the debris and to recharge the battery. The bottom line is that VIP was unable to complete a fairly straightforward repair in a reasonable amount of time. While they did offer me a discount and a rental car, it was not worth it. Update: Although VIP replied to this review to try to make it seem like they wanted to make it right, after I emailed them, they never replied. It's been over a month since emailing.
